House pressure cleaning services involve using high-pressure water streams to remove dirt, grime, mold, algae, and other buildup from exterior surfaces. This method is effective for cleaning a variety of areas including siding, brickwork, concrete driveways, patios, decks, and fences. The process typically involves specialized equipment operated by experienced contractors who tailor the pressure and cleaning solutions to suit different materials, ensuring thorough cleaning without damaging the surfaces. It’s a practical way to restore the appearance of a home’s exterior and prepare surfaces for painting or sealing projects.

Pressure cleaning can help solve common problems such as mold and mildew growth, which can cause staining and deterioration over time. It also addresses the accumulation of dirt, pollen, and other debris that can make a home look neglected or dingy. Regular pressure cleaning can prevent the buildup of substances that may lead to surface decay or slippery walkways, improving both the appearance and safety of outdoor spaces. Homeowners typically consider pressure cleaning when they notice dirt buildup, mold growth, or stained surfaces that detract from their property’s appearance. It’s also a common step before applying new paint or sealant, as clean surfaces ensure better adhesion and a longer-lasting finish. Additionally, pressure cleaning can be a proactive way to prevent damage caused by moss, algae, or grime that can trap moisture and cause surfaces to deteriorate. The overview below groups typical House Pressure Cleaning proj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Frederick, MD.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Small Surface Areas - For routine cleaning of decks, driveways, or patios, local contractors typically charge between $250 and $600. Many projects fall within this range, especially for standard-sized areas, while larger or more detailed jobs can cost more.

Medium-Scale Projects - Larger areas such as multiple-story house exteriors or extensive walkways usually range from $600 to $1,500. These projects are common for homeowners seeking a thorough cleaning of visible surfaces.

Large or Complex Jobs - Commercial properties or heavily stained surfaces can require significant effort, with costs often reaching $1,500 to $3,000 or more. Fewer projects push into this higher tier, but they are necessary for extensive or stubborn grime.

Full House Pressure Cleaning - Complete exterior house cleaning, including siding, gutters, and roof, generally ranges from $1,000 to $5,000+. The exact price varies based on size and complexity, with larger, more detailed projects falling into the upper end of this spectrum.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What surfaces can be cleaned with house pressure cleaning? House pressure cleaning is effective for cleaning exterior walls, decks, driveways, patios, and other hard surfaces around the home.

Is pressure cleaning safe for all types of siding? Most siding types can be safely cleaned with pressure cleaning, but it’s best to have local contractors assess the material to avoid potential damage.

How often should exterior house cleaning be performed? The frequency of pressure cleaning depends on local conditions, but generally, it’s recommended every 1-3 years to maintain curb appeal and prevent buildup.

Can pressure cleaning remove stubborn stains or mold? Yes, professional pressure cleaning can effectively remove mold, mildew, algae, and stubborn stains from various exterior surfaces.

What should homeowners do before pressure cleaning services? Homeowners should clear the area of outdoor furniture, decorations, and any fragile plants to ensure a safe and effective cleaning process.
